About EOPS Student Statuses

  • All students begin on GOOD STANDING.
  • Your EOPS status is based on the previous semester.
  • If your semester status is other than GOOD STANDING you must fulfill the Mutual Responsibility Agreement for the current semester to return to GOOD STANDING in the next.
  • To appeal your semester status based on an extenuating circumstance, request a Status Appeal Form from the EOPS office.​ 

Student Status Guidelines

GOOD STANDING – Eligible for full services

  • Fulfilled Mutual Responsibility Agreement
  • Completed three EOPS counseling contacts 
  • Maintained a cumulative GPA of at least 2.0
  • Returned lending library materials on or before the last day of the semester
  • Remained enrolled in 12 units
  • Successfully completed at least 10 units
  • Successfully appealed or applied for waivers if one of the above did not occur

ACADEMIC ALERT – Eligible for full services

  • One or more of the below occurred: 
  • Earned a cumulative GPA below 2.0
  • Dropped below 12 units without an approved Reduction of Units
  • Did not successfully complete at least 10 units

PROBATION – 50% loss of book grant and monetary grants

  • One or more of the below occurred: 
  • Completed only two EOPS counseling contacts
  • Did not return lending library materials on or before the last day of the semester
  • Did not complete GOOD STANDING requirements after being on Academic Alert

RESTRICTION – 100% loss of book grant, lending library, and monetary grants

  • One or more of the below occurred:
  • Completed zero or one EOPS counseling contact
  • Misused EOPS book grant
  • Did not complete GOOD STANDING requirements after being on PROBATION

DISMISSAL – Loss of EOPS eligibility

  • One or more of the below occurred
  • Never returned lending library materials
  • Dropped below 12 units without an approved Reduction of Units two semesters in a row
  • Did not complete GOOD STANDING requirements after being on RESTRICTION
  • Not enrolled for classes
